Is Queen of the Damned a sequel to Interview with a vampire?

Is Queen of the Damned a sequel to Interview with a vampire?

Queen Of The Damned is the sequel to 1994’s Interview With The Vampire, based on the novel by author Anne Rice. The novel marked the first appearance of Rice’s famous vampire Lestat.

Why was there no Interview with the Vampire 2?

Warner Bros faced a race against time to make Interview With The Vampire 2 – and thus it took a bit of a gamble. The plan was to adapt the book The Vampire Lestat at that stage, but the project quickly ran out of steam (Jordan would make Michael Collins with the studio instead).

Why was Jean Claude Van Damme blacklisted?

Cocaine and arrogance took their toll, and by the late 1990s, Van Damme was into his fifth marriage, and more or less blacklisted from anything above direct-to-DVD fare. However, his cocaine addiction almost took more than just his career.
